Exercise features are the specific characteristics or attributes that define an exercise routine or activity. These features can significantly impact the effectiveness, efficiency, and safety of the exercise. Key exercise features include the type of exercise, intensity, duration, frequency, and progression. The type of exercise refers to the specific movement or activity, such as running, weightlifting, or yoga. Intensity is the level of effort or stress placed on the body, which can be categorized as low, moderate, or high. Duration is the length of time spent on the exercise, which can range from a few minutes to several hours. Frequency is the number of times the exercise is performed within a given time frame, such as daily or weekly. Progression involves gradually increasing the difficulty or intensity of the exercise over time to challenge the body and promote adaptation. Other exercise features may include the use of equipment, the environment in which the exercise is performed, and the specific goals or outcomes desired from the exercise. Understanding and optimizing these exercise features can help individuals create effective and safe exercise routines tailored to their needs and preferences.
